Output aa08de6714eda2bddf91dfc002c61f1f521cfcf8926ce2618b7d26a0cde951c1:1

value
308861635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3572a97d69dc2f431d77f9012f53c581d357aca6 OP_EQUAL
address
36Zd6a5Ghgi5qoUaLtMqQDzWCHZ1erX6ST
transaction
aa08de6714eda2bddf91dfc002c61f1f521cfcf8926ce2618b7d26a0cde951c1
confirmations
489003
spent
true